        public static void read(RobotFile f, Stream s)
        {
            MacBinary mbin = new MacBinary(s);

            f.name = mbin.filename;

            if (mbin.res.Contains(resPasswordType) && mbin.res[resPasswordType].Contains(resPasswordID))
            {
                byte[] passbytes = mbin.res[resPasswordType][resPasswordID].data;
                f.password = MacUtil.readString(passbytes, 0, passbytes.Length);
                f.locked = true;
            }
            else
                f.locked = false;

            if (mbin.res.Contains(resCodeLengthType) && mbin.res[resCodeLengthType].Contains(resCodeLengthID) &&
                mbin.res.Contains(resRobotCodeType) && mbin.res[resRobotCodeType].Contains(resRobotCodeID))
            {
                //int codelen = Util.read16(mbin.res[resCodeLengthType][resCodeLengthID].data, 0);
                f.program = mbin.res[resRobotCodeType][resRobotCodeID].data;
            }

            if (mbin.res.Contains(resColorIconType))
            {
                MacResourceType t = mbin.res[resColorIconType];
                for (int i = 0; i < 10; i++)
                {
                    if (!t.Contains(resIconMinID + i))
                        continue;

                    byte[] iconbytes = t[resIconMinID + i].data;
                    // FIXME: set up icon
                }
            }
            if (mbin.res.Contains(resIconType))
            {
                MacResourceType t = mbin.res[resIconType];
                for (int i = 0; i < 10; i++)
                {
                    if (f.icons[i] != null || !t.Contains(resIconMinID + i))
                        continue;

                    byte[] iconbytes = t[resIconMinID + i].data;
                    // FIXME: set up icon
                }
            }

            if (mbin.res.Contains(resSoundType))
            {
                MacResourceType t = mbin.res[resSoundType];
                for (int i = 0; i < 10; i++)
                {
                    if (!t.Contains(resSoundMinID + i))
                        continue;

                    byte[] soundbytes = t[resSoundMinID + i].data;
                    // FIXME: set up sound
                }
            }

            if (mbin.res.Contains(resHardwareType) && mbin.res[resHardwareType].Contains(resHardwareID))
            {
                byte[] hardbytes = mbin.res[resHardwareType][resHardwareID].data;
                if (hardbytes.Length >= 40)
                {
                    f.hardware.energyMax = MacUtil.read16(hardbytes, 0);
                    f.hardware.damageMax = MacUtil.read16(hardbytes, 2);
                    f.hardware.shieldMax = MacUtil.read16(hardbytes, 4);
                    f.hardware.processorSpeed = MacUtil.read16(hardbytes, 6);
                    int gun = MacUtil.read16(hardbytes, 8);
                    switch (gun)
                    {
                    case 1: f.hardware.gunType = BulletType.Rubber; break;
                    case 3: f.hardware.gunType = BulletType.Explosive; break;
                    case 2:
                    default: f.hardware.gunType = BulletType.Normal; break;
                    }
                    f.hardware.hasMissiles = MacUtil.read16(hardbytes, 10) > 0;
                    f.hardware.hasTacNukes = MacUtil.read16(hardbytes, 12) > 0;
                    // ignore advantages
                    f.hardware.hasLasers = MacUtil.read16(hardbytes, 16) > 0;
                    f.hardware.hasHellbores = MacUtil.read16(hardbytes, 18) > 0;
                    f.hardware.hasDrones = MacUtil.read16(hardbytes, 20) > 0;
                    f.hardware.hasMines = MacUtil.read16(hardbytes, 22) > 0;
                    f.hardware.hasStunners = MacUtil.read16(hardbytes, 24) > 0;
                    f.hardware.noNegEnergy = MacUtil.read16(hardbytes, 26) > 0;
                    f.hardware.probeFlag = MacUtil.read16(hardbytes, 28) > 0;
                    f.hardware.deathIconFlag = MacUtil.read16(hardbytes, 30) > 0;
                    f.hardware.collisionIconFlag = MacUtil.read16(hardbytes, 32) > 0;
                    f.hardware.shieldHitIconFlag = MacUtil.read16(hardbytes, 34) > 0;
                    f.hardware.hitIconFlag = MacUtil.read16(hardbytes, 36) > 0;
                    f.hardware.shieldOnIconFlag = MacUtil.read16(hardbytes, 38) > 0;
                }
            }

            if (mbin.res.Contains(resTurretType) && mbin.res[resTurretType].Contains(resTurretID))
            {
                byte[] turtbytes = mbin.res[resTurretType][resTurretID].data;
                if (turtbytes.Length >= 2)
                {
                    int turt = MacUtil.read16(turtbytes, 0);
                    switch (turt)
                    {
                        case 2: f.turretType = TurretType.Dot; break;
                        case 3: f.turretType = TurretType.None; break;
                        case 1:
                        default: f.turretType = TurretType.Line; break;
                    }
                }
            }
        }
